Monday, 6 April 1998
Page: 2526


Mr CAMPBELL —My question is addressed to the Treasurer. I ask: given your frequent assertions that a wide-ranging tax debate with everything on the table is required by your government, why have you given instructions to your tax consultative task force, headed up by Senator Gibson, that they are not to entertain any consideration of the debit tax whatsoever, especially when your correspondence to me and your radio utterances demonstrate you know little about the tax? Have you not misled this House by giving this instruction?


Mr COSTELLO (Treasurer) —No.
